Hong Kong vs Singapore in 2026: The Head to Head for Asian Wealth, IPOs, and Connectivity
Hong Kong is back on the front foot with a thawing IPO market, an expanded dual counter regime, and deeper Connect schemes, while Singapore consolidates a 1,650 family office complex and a maturing Variable Capital Company stack. The two centers are no longer interchangeable.
Hong Kong enters 2026 with the strongest cyclical tailwind in three years.
